Narrative

EE was operating the continuous miner (Alpine) through lunch on the 10-A section. While taking a short break a piece of roof coal fell and struck him on the hard hat. He looked up to check the roof conditions again and another piece had already fallen. A 5""x10"" piece of coal struck him in the face causing a laceration to his upper lip and chipping a tooth. Cut required 5 sutures.
